Order revoking customs broker licence passed without adhering to timelines specified in CBLR cannot be sustained

CESTAT Chennai held that order passed without adhering to timelines specified in the Customs Brokers Licensing Regulations, 2013 [CBLR] cannot be sustained. Accordingly, consequential relief granted to customs broker and order revoking customs broker licence set aside.

Unreported Cenvat Credit doesn’t lapse due to non-reporting in return: CESTAT Mumbai

CESTAT Mumbai held that unreported cenvat credit doesn’t lapse merely the same is not shown in ST-3 return. Thus, denomination as anything other than procedural lapse in not reporting the existence of such credit, the impugned order cannot survive.

Anti-dumping duty not leviable as no evidence established supply of goods from China routed via Taiwan

CESTAT Mumbai held that demand of anti-dumping duty in terms of notification no. 15/2014-CUS(ABD) cannot be sustained since no evidences established that the goods were either manufactured or supplied from China or were routed through Taiwan after being supplied from China.

Penalty u/s. 114 of Customs Act deleted as confiscation of goods not sustained

CESTAT Delhi held that penalty u/s. 114 of the Customs Act can be levied only if the goods are held liable to confiscation u/s. 113 of the Customs Act. Here, as the confiscation cannot be sustained, penalty u/s. 114 of the Customs Act cannot also be sustained.

No confiscation when smuggled nature of gold not established: CESTAT Kolkata

CESTAT Kolkata held that confiscation of gold bar not justified since the smuggled nature of the gold has not been established by the department and the appellant has produced evidence of purchase of the gold from domestic sources. Accordingly, appeal allowed.

Penalty u/s. 114AA not imposable when goods are actually exported: CESTAT Mumbai

CESTAT Mumbai held that imposition of penalty under section 114AA of the Customs Act not justified in absence of any dummy export or any criminal intent involving evasion of duty. Accordingly, provisions are not applicable where export goods have actually been exported.
